James B. Stewart and Rachel Abrams, Pulitzer Prize-winning journalists and co-authors of "Unscripted," dive into the scandalous life of media mogul Sumner Redstone. They explore the intricate dynamics of power and family legacy, shedding light on Redstone's impact on Viacom and CBS. The conversation touches on the ethical dilemmas in leadership, the challenges of aging and caregiving, and the troubling misogyny within corporate culture, offering a riveting look at the consequences of wealth and influence in the media landscape.
